What Is World Wide Technology Raceway?
The World Wide Technology Raceway is a motorsports track in Illinois, USA. It hosts NASCAR, IndyCar, and other thrilling races. This raceway is famous for its fast tracks, thrilling competitions, and fun experiences for families and racing fans alike. It’s not just a raceway; it’s a hub for community events and entertainment.

Where Is World Wide Technology Raceway Located?

Wondering where is World Wide Technology Raceway? It’s located in Madison, Illinois, near St. Louis. How Big Is World Wide Technology Raceway?
Curious how big is World Wide Technology Raceway? The track sits on 600 acres and has multiple racing layouts. The main oval is 1.25 miles long, while the road course spans 2.0 miles. This size makes it suitable for large NASCAR events, drag races, and other motorsports competitions.
How Long Is World Wide Technology Raceway?
People often ask, “how long is World Wide Technology Raceway”. The oval track is 1.25 miles per lap. The road course is longer and features complex turns for challenging races. This combination allows racers of all skill levels to enjoy exciting competitions.
